Congratulations on the approval! I'm still preop so I can't offer experienced advice, but I can share how I feel about it. I get nervous too. I have four children, the youngest 9 months. I'm not a single mom, but I still get scared about what they'd have to go through without a mother. But the fact is that they're going to get a much, much better mom out of the deal. I'm going to be able to play with them, experience life with them, teach them about living healthy, etc. I can't do those things without this surgery. I really believe my whole family will be better for it.
